Output 92db2aaf25ba0876b602e3e8ce06e3d28501fedbd4102e9f5f0464a6146518c7:1

value
66600013
script pubkey
OP_0 OP_PUSHBYTES_20 dada77a5090f8e8fe5d02a5345368c2c35c53dda
address
bc1qmtd80fgfp78glews9ff52d5v9s6u20w6je7xtv
transaction
92db2aaf25ba0876b602e3e8ce06e3d28501fedbd4102e9f5f0464a6146518c7
confirmations
358956
spent
true